Output d29fc4629032b80bcaa67bd4b7374514114531f40d420d2343e6363210437817:0

value
17091832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73658022f9368f66d6363e947b6311f11d7a3d48 OP_EQUALVERIFY OP_CHECKSIG
address
1BXAJSbExJh79TKBte7gEHQcJBkcUecjxc
transaction
d29fc4629032b80bcaa67bd4b7374514114531f40d420d2343e6363210437817
spent
true